Industry Shift

There’s a noticeable shift happening right now: fewer shoots in traditional hubs like LA and New York, while productions are quietly moving to more cost-efficient locations such as New Jersey and parts of Europe including Eastern Europe.

This isn’t just a budget story, it’s a hiring story.

When production volume drops in major hubs, entry-level opportunities shrink first, and competition tightens around the same limited roles. At the same time, regions that were previously secondary are starting to see more activity and strategic importance.
For anyone trying to break in or move forward, this changes the equation. It’s less about waiting for opportunities locally, and more about positioning yourself where production is actually going.
